Conservation is at the heart of the Klaserie Private Nature Reserve. It is what we do. Through science led research, ecological monitoring and wildlife preservation, we safeguard biodiversity and ecological processes to conserve this landscape, ensuring the long-term sustainability of an ecosystem where the wild continues to thrive.
The reserve was established to conserve a piece of pristine wilderness in Southern Africa, and that purpose guides every decision made across the reserve today. All development within the reserve is monitored and managed through progressive and responsible environmental impact policies designed to ensure sustainability and limit activities which might have a negative environmental impact.
All species can thrive under the protection offered by the Klaserie Private Nature Reserve but the protection of threatened species requires a dedicated counter poaching unit working around the clock. Trained and equipped Field rangers, a K9 unit, aerial surveillance and a host of modern technology all combine to provide protection for rhinos and other threatened species living across this vast terrain.
Through Membership contributions and the KPNR Rhino Protection Fund, conservation initiatives such as academic research grants, internships, ranger training, upgrading technologies and rhino dehorning are funded.
